Firearm seized in St Elizabeth

Saturday, December 08, 2012



KINGSTON, Jamaica - The police seized a firearm and ammunition on the Lacovia main road in St. Elizabeth yesterday morning.

Reports from the Lacovia Police are that about 7:30 am a team of officers signaled the driver of a motor bus to stop and he complied. The vehicle was searched and a 9mm Browning pistol, with nine 9mm cartridges were found under a seat. One man was taken into custody in connection with the find

His name is being withheld pending further investigations.
